To start searching the Delaware Sex Offender Central Registry enter information in the search fields above. Persons who have been arrested but not convicted are not required to register. Under Delaware law, a "Sex Offender" means any person who has been convicted of any of the following offenses, or of any attempt to commit any of the following offenses: Indecent exposure 1st degree.

Registration is required for anyone who has been convicted of any offense specified in the laws of another state, the United States or any territory of the United States, or any foreign government, which is the same as, or equivalent to, any offense which is considered registerable in Delaware.
